    Content: Results of selected projects on Exploration R & D, one of the major research areas implemented by the Commission of European Communities in Brussels on the subject of mineral raw materials, are presented on an international basis. All aspects of the geology and geochemistry of ore deposits and their host rocks are covered. Main headings are according to commodity, i.e. tungsten, chromite, and base metals, rather than by scientific criteria. The scope and subject matter varies from the metallogenic province to the individual deposit. The question of possible application to exploration methodology is explored in several papers. Particularly structural and geochemical techniques are discussed.
